“The German music market has developed enormously in the past ten years,” says festival director Christof Huber. Switzerland belongs to the main customers of this market. Is obvious because the German lyrics can be easily understood and grated. But music from Germany also affects young people, says Huber.

Is it due to the fees?
Money alone is not the reason. The fees of German bands are now also approaching the international level in the headliner area. But according to Huber, the restriction to the German -speaking market still keeps you away from the international “Gaugenwahnsinn”.
Above all. the relationship to the equivalent of German bands is better for him: “If we pay American acts of several 100,000 francs, this is often not in relation to reality.” They cost a lot, but they are not interested in too little. This is more unproblematic for German acts because you know what works.
Glastonbury Festival makes St. Gallen German
Ultimately, this year there are also excessive acts from Germany in St. Gallen. because one of the openair st. gallen – that’s largest festivals in the world takes place at the same time: the English Glastonbury Festival with over 3000 acts in five days. The fact that St. Gallen and Glastonbury overlap happens every few years.
And according to Huber, it shows itself directly in her booking: “It is difficult to hire international acts for St. Gallen around Glastonbury because everyone is waiting to be able to play in England.” So everyone, except German singing acts.
In the future more acts from Germany?
“We are already booking for next year and are already offering international bands,” said Huber. The Openair St. Gallen does not want to focus on Germany even more, but find the right mix every year.
